ETABLISSEMENTS CHARLES FRERES : revenue, balance sheet and financial ratios

ETABLISSEMENTS CHARLES FRERES is a French company founded 68 years ago, specialized in the sector Transformation et conservation de la viande de boucherie. Based in ANDREZIEUX-BOUTHEON (42160), this company of category PME shows in 2024 a revenue of 20.6 M€. Revenue and income statement

In 2024, ETABLISSEMENTS CHARLES FRERES achieves revenue of 20.6 M€. Activity remains stable over the period (CAGR: -4.7%). Vs 2023: +5%. After deducting consumption (15.9 M€), gross margin stands at 4.7 M€, i.e. a rate of 23%. This ratio measures the ability to generate value from commercial activity. EBITDA (= Gross margin - Personnel expenses - Taxes) reaches 151 k€, representing 0.7% of revenue. The operating margin remains fragile, requiring cost vigilance. Net income is negative at -300 k€ (-1.5% of revenue), which will impact equity.

Solvency and debt ratios

The debt ratio (= Financial debt / Equity x 100) stands at 90%. Debt level is high: negotiating margin with banks is reduced. Financial autonomy (= Equity / Total assets x 100) reaches 38%. The balance between equity and debt is satisfactory.

Liquidity ratios

The liquidity ratio (= Current assets / Current liabilities) stands at 184.71. Concretely, the company has €2 of liquid assets for every €1 of short-term debt: no cash risk within 12 months. The interest coverage ratio (= EBIT / Interest expenses) is 207.1x. Operating income very largely covers interest expenses: high safety margin.

Working capital requirement (WCR) and payment terms

Working capital requirement (WCR) measures the cash timing gap between customer collections and supplier/inventory payments. Average customer payment term: 9 days (formula: Customer receivables / Revenue incl. VAT x 360). Supplier term: 56 days. Excellent situation: suppliers finance 47 days of the operating cycle (retail model). Inventory turnover is 151 days (= Average inventory / Cost of goods x 360). This high level ties up cash and potentially creates obsolescence risk. Overall, WCR represents 145 days of revenue, i.e. 8.3 M€ to permanently finance. Notable WCR improvement over the period (-31%), freeing up cash.

How is this estimate calculated?

This estimate is based on the analysis of 45 actual transactions of similar company sales (same NAF code) registered with BODACC between 2016 and 2025.

  • EBITDA Multiple: Preferred method for profitable SMEs. EBITDA reflects the ability to generate cash.
  • Revenue Multiple: Used for growing companies or those with low profitability. Reflects commercial potential.
  • Net Income Multiple: Relevant for mature companies with stable results.

This estimate is provided for information purposes only. A precise valuation requires in-depth analysis (assets, liabilities, prospects, market...).
